Where heaven, earth, and water merge
The sites in Bohuslän are located inland today, but during the Bronze Age, the sea level was much higher. These rock carvings were always located directly by the water (sea or lakes) and always on elevated, open cliffs. They were positioned so that they could be seen from afar from a boat. They were sacred places where all four elements met: The solid earth of the granite, the endless water, the whipping wind of the air, and the fire of the ritual sacrificial sites.
The heritage of the Viking ancestors
This symbolism is frequently mistaken for pure Viking art. In fact, this boat is nearly 2,000 years older than the Viking Age! Yet, this is where the origin lies: It is the direct ancestors of the Vikings who immortalized themselves here. The later Norsemen were undoubtedly inspired by the stories, shipbuilding methods, and rituals of these early explorers, inheriting their deep respect for the sea. The spiritual meaning of the Sun Ship
In Bronze Age mythology, the ship was a sacred sun ship. It was believed that this mystical boat pulled the sun through the dark underworld at night, allowing it to rise safely in the east the next morning. The boat is accompanied by ritual figures raising sacred lurs (bronze horns) or ceremonial paddles into the air to invoke the gods for fertility and protection. The two dots on the left and right (so-called cup marks) were considered symbols of power, blessing, and connection to the cosmos.
